About the role: 

We are looking for a driven, results-oriented Operations Manager - Training to join Skydio’s training efforts for our Commercial, Public Safety and Education, and Global Government customers. You will be the tip of the spear for successful customer adoption of Skydio’s technology by optimizing training operations. This role reports to the Director of Training and will work closely with our Training, Customer Success, Product, and Sales functions to help deliver educational content and customer training on time.

Location: U.S. remote or hybrid/onsite at our HQ in San Mateo, CA

How you’ll make an impact:

  • Assist trainers with coordinating, scheduling, and staffing remote and in-person training events
  • Maintain updated training records and reports using a variety of tools
  • Assist with administration of our LMS (Learning Management System)
  • Monitor and evaluate training processes and workflows for quality and effectiveness; make recommendations for improvement and optimization
  • Manage intake of training content requests and partner with technical writers, eLearning developers, video directors, and trainers to ensure timely delivery of final assets
